As a Group Manager, you will provide strategic leadership and direction to teams dedicated to improving safety and resilience across Staffordshire. This is a pivotal position within the Service, where you will lead Service Delivery functions, champion cultural change, and ensure operational excellence. Group Managers play a critical role in shaping strategies, managing active performance, and driving organisational improvement. You will oversee multiple stations or departments, ensuring operational effectiveness and alignment with strategic objectives.
Responsibilities:
- Delivering high standards of emergency response and community safety initiatives.
- Overseeing incident command at major emergencies.
- Managing resources efficiently and implementing policies that support risk reduction and resilience.
- Leading training and development, monitoring performance, and fostering collaboration across teams.
- Acting as a vital link between senior leadership and frontline crews, ensuring compliance with legal and safety requirements.

Eligibility Criteria:
Applications are welcomed from competent Station Managers and Group Managers or those currently in development. Applicants must be able to demonstrate relevant operational experience and leadership capability. To apply for this role, you must not be subject to formal disciplinary sanctions, including formal capability. This applies throughout the entire recruitment and selection process from application to placement. Successful candidates must be prepared to work anywhere in Staffordshire and on any duty system.
Salary: Group Manager: £57,743 per annum (Development) to £64,013 per annum (Competent)
